Price Range & Condition
Decorative condition can have a big effect on a property's value and this effect varies depending on the type, size and location of the property.
If 41, Tixall Road, Birmingham is in very good condition we estimate a sale value of £386,759 and a rental value of £1,705 per month.
However, if the property needs a lot of cosmetic work we estimate a sale value of £342,558 and a rental value of £1,511 per month.

Energy Efficiency
41, Tixall Road, Birmingham has an Energy Performance Rating (EPC) of E. This is based on the most recent assessment, dated 17 May 2021.
The property is connected to mains gas and has full secondary glazing. It is heated using a boiler and radiators (mains gas).
Sold Prices
According to HM Land Registry, 41, Tixall Road, Birmingham was last sold on 24th September 2021 for £405,000 and was recorded as a freehold house.
The property has only had this single sale since 1995.
Since September 2021, the market for similar properties has risen by 9.4%.
